Output 75caaa44ae31bc22ce83a464618a84572b0356d268f09f6857a9eb8da90ba136:0

value
28759045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3129a13eaef195a0cde03cfc717cf61e3dde554a OP_EQUAL
address
MCP7DKiLWJku6mgzJYrx85r43ZCMXrsxNv
transaction
75caaa44ae31bc22ce83a464618a84572b0356d268f09f6857a9eb8da90ba136
spent
true